The Geologist in Spain Valencia is actively engaged in diverse critical projects:
- Groundwater Management: Assessing aquifer health and pollution risks (e.g., nitrate contamination from intensive farming), directly impacting water security for millions.
- Hazard Assessment & Mitigation: Conducting landslide susceptibility mapping in mountainous areas, evaluating seismic microzonation for new construction, and developing coastal erosion defense strategies along the 500km Mediterranean coastline.
- Resource Exploration & Sustainability: Supporting responsible mining activities (e.g., kaolin extraction in the region), assessing geothermal potential for renewable energy projects, and ensuring sustainable use of mineral resources within Spain's environmental regulations.
- Environmental Compliance & Planning: Providing geological input for major infrastructure projects (high-speed rail lines, ports like Valencia Port), land-use planning to avoid unstable zones, and environmental impact assessments mandated by Spanish law.

The pathway to becoming a Geologist equipped for the Spanish Valencian context begins with rigorous academic training. Universities across Spain, notably the Universitat de València (UV), Universitat Politècnica de València (UPV), and Universitat Jaume I (UJI), offer accredited degrees in Geology. These programs integrate core geological sciences with specialized modules directly relevant to Spain Valencia: Mediterranean geology, hydrogeology of semi-arid regions, coastal geomorphology, and environmental geotechnology.
